Kemmerer’s Level 11 Racing Joins Fearless Femme Racing

Friends of In The Crosshairs and Crosshairs Radio, Arley Kemmerer and Rachel Rubino, have a new team and a new teammate and we couldn’t be more happy for them. Kemmerer and Rubino will be joined by Taryn Mudge and will race for Fearless Femme Racing. As great as it is for Kemmerer, Rubino and Mudge, it’s also exciting to see Fearless Femme Racing, an elite road and crit racing team enter the world of cyclocross. Ellen Noble Signs With Aspire Racing

Ellen Noble signs with Jeremy Powers’ Aspire Racing team. Here are the details from the Aspire Racing presser:

Southampton, MA (March 18, 2016) – Jeremy Powers, four-time U.S National Champion, 2015 Pan-American Champion and owner of Aspire Racing announced today the expansion of his program with the addition of Ellen Noble for the upcoming 2016-17 cyclocross season. USA Cycling Announces Cyclocross Worlds Team

USA Cycling announced the 31 athletes that will represent the United States at the 2016 UCI Cyclo-Cross World Championships which are slated for Jan. 30-31 in Heusden-Zolder, Belgium.

Fifteen of the 31 spots were filled through automatic selection criteria, including the five spots earned by 2015 continental champions.

Elle Anderson Announces New Team With SRAM/STRAVA

[Press Release]

Elle Anderson is launching her own cyclocross program for the 2015-16 campaign with the support of SRAM and Strava, as well as racing for USA Cycling in select European races.  Last year, Anderson raced the full 2014-15 European cyclocross circuit for the Belgian-based Kalas-NNOF cyclocross team.  She gained valuable experience racing against the best in the world, but this offseason she realized that she needed some extra time to recover, and therefore will not start racing this year until November. Maxxis-Shimano Pro Cyclocross Team Announced

[Press Release]

Oakland, CA. – Momentum Sports Group, owners and operators of the successful UnitedHealthcare Pro Cycling Team, will take their vast experience in team management into the cyclocross arena for the 2015/2016 season with the launch of the Maxxis-Shimano Professional Cyclocross Team. Focusing on a complete schedule of marquee North American races, the team will debut where the cycling industry, media, and retail partners converge each year: Las Vegas, Nevada’s Cross Vegas (UCI World Cup) event, in conjunction with the 2015 Interbike trade show. CLIF Bar CrossVegas Announces Meet The Pros Event

[PRESS RELEASE]

LONGMONT, COLO. (Aug. 31, 2015)CLIF Bar CrossVegas, a Telenet UCI World Cup Cyclocross race hosts “Meet the Pros” on Tuesday, Sept. 15, 2015 from 6-8 p.m. inside The Pub at the Monte Carlo Las Vegas Hotel and Casino (3770 Las Vegas Blvd.). The event, free and open to the public, offers cycling fans the chance to meet, get autographs and take photos with a few of the world’s top professional cyclocross racers including two-time World Champion and winner of CrossVegas in 2013, 2014, Sven Nys of Belgium, and U.S. rider Jeremy Powers, three-time national champion and 2012 CrossVegas winner.
